Product Description:

The VACONX5C20030C is a variable-speed AC drive manufactured by Danfoss as part of the Low Voltage VACON X Drives series. It adjusts the voltage and frequency delivered to induction motors, allowing motor speed to follow process demand while reducing energy consumption and mechanical stress during starting and stopping cycles. The unit is intended for integration into industrial automation panels where decentralized motor control is required.

The chassis is 221 mm wide, 306 mm high, and 216 mm deep, giving it a slim profile for wall or backplate installation. The drive weighs 6.35 kg, allowing it to be mounted without lifting equipment when appropriate installation practices are followed. Heat from the power section is removed through natural convection, so no internal fan or external ducting is needed. Passive cooling also reduces the movement of airborne contaminants through the enclosure. During operation, the sound pressure level reaches 80 dBA, which should be considered when determining hearing protection requirements near the panel. The electronics maintain full performance at elevations up to 1,000 m, where the reduced air density still supports passive cooling.

Dynamic braking engages when the DC link rises to 388 VDC, diverting excess energy from regenerative loads. The drive shuts down at 406 VDC to prevent damage from excessive voltage. An undervoltage cutoff at 199 VDC protects the control circuitry from brownout faults. The heavy-duty overload capacity is 150% for 60 seconds, while the normal-duty overload capacity is 120% for the same interval. Under high-overload operation, the drive supplies 1.5 kW with 6.8 A of current. Low-overload operation allows 2.2 kW at 9.6 A when sufficient thermal capacity is available. These current and power ratings support selection for fans, pumps, conveyors, and other motor-driven equipment without exceeding the drive’s temperature limits.
